The Intel BearLake chipset, also known as P35, is about to dawn upon us. We already see boards starting to pack the retail shelves. It is a mid-range chipset solution to replace the 965P chipset, with support for both DDR2 and DDR3 Memory. DDR3 Memory is still expensive, and there are even boards out that will support both RAMs to make the transition a lot less expensive at one shot.
